It looks like we’re still in the dark about whether Jalen Hurts will be at the White House with the Philadelphia Eagles to celebrate their Super Bowl LIX victory.

The Super Bowl MVP was at a Time Magazine event on Thursday night, celebrating his inclusion in the 2025 TIME100 list, when a reporter asked him a simple but loaded question: “Will you be attending the Eagles’ White House visit on Monday?”

Hurts’ response? A long pause followed by an uncertain “Umm.” After several awkward seconds of silence, the reporter finally said, “Got it, thank you,” and Hurts walked away.

While Hurts may have dodged the question, there has been some clarity around the Eagles’ White House visit. Last month, the team “enthusiastically accepted” an invitation to meet President Donald Trump at the White House, according to an official statement.

This came amid some early rumors that the Eagles were considering turning down the invite. However, sources close to the team have denied those rumors, stating that the Eagles had every intention of attending if invited by the president.

The Eagles did not make the trip to the White House after their first Super Bowl win in 2018. The team had been scheduled to visit, but the invitation was rescinded the night before the trip by the Trump administration, with Sarah Huckabee Sanders calling the Eagles’ stance a “political stunt.”

Instead of heading to Washington, D.C., the Eagles spent that day in South Philadelphia, adding an OTA practice to their schedule instead.

Now, with the Super Bowl LIX victory in the books and a potential White House visit on the horizon, it remains to be seen if Hurts will be part of the delegation this time around.
